• DİKKAT

    DOSYA İndirmek/Yüklemek için ÜCRETLİ ALTIN ÜYELİK Gereklidir!
    Altın Üyelik Hakkında Bilgi

Regresyon metnini formüle çevirmek

Katılım
8 Haziran 2007
Mesajlar
401
Excel Vers. ve Dili
excel fonksiyonlar
Forumda emeği geçen herkese merhaba.
L2 hücresinde -0,1662*J2+0,7378 biçimindeki
regresyon denklemini M2 hücresinde kod ile başına
= işareti koyarak nasıl çalıştırabilirim.
Makro kaydet ile epeyce deneme yaptım ama
başaramadım. Bunlardan epeyce var. Derdim L sütununda
metinsel olarak yazılmış denklemleri M sütununda çalıştırmak.
İlgilenen arkadaşlara şimdiden teşekkürler.
 
Deneyiniz.

Kod:
Option Explicit

Sub Formule_Cevir()
    Dim X As Long, Son As Long
    
    Son = Cells(Rows.Count, "L").End(3).Row
    
    For X = 2 To Son
        If Cells(X, "L").Value <> "" Then
            Cells(X, "M").Formula = "=" & Replace(Cells(X, "L").Value2, ",", ".")
        End If
    Next
    
    MsgBox "İşleminiz tamamlanmıştır.", vbInformation
    
End Sub
 
Deneyiniz.

Kod:
Option Explicit

Sub Formule_Cevir()
    Dim X As Long, Son As Long
   
    Son = Cells(Rows.Count, "L").End(3).Row
   
    For X = 2 To Son
        If Cells(X, "L").Value <> "" Then
            Cells(X, "M").Formula = "=" & Replace(Cells(X, "L").Value2, ",", ".")
        End If
    Next
   
    MsgBox "İşleminiz tamamlanmıştır.", vbInformation
   
End Sub
Korhan hocam teşekkürler. Emeğinize sağlık. :)
 
Geri
Üst